About Antigo High

Antigo High is a public high school in Antigo, WI, part of Antigo Unified School District. Antigo High serves approximately 826 students, and covers grades 8th-12th, and has a 18.8:1 student-teacher ratio. Antigo High has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.8 out of 10 and ranks #1,954 of 2,105 schools in WI.

Structured state assessment records for Antigo High show 31%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025) and 38%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2025).

What Parents Should Know

41% of students at Antigo High were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
